USI.8 - Westward Expansion - Flashcards

AB
Louisiana PurchaseJefferson bought from France and it doubled the size of the U.S.
Lewis and Clarkexplored the Louisiana Purchase from the Mississippi River to the Pacific Ocean
FloridaSpain gave this to the United States through a treaty
Texasthis was added after it became an independent republic
Oregon Territorythis was divided by the United States and Great Britain.
CaliforniaWar with Mexico resulted in this and the southwest territory becoming part of the United States.
Geography and Economic Opportunitythese factors influenced westward migration
Manifest Destinythe idea that expansion was for the good of the country and was the right of the country
Eli Whitneyinvented the Cottin Gin
Cotton GinIt increased the production of cotton and thus increased the need for slave labor to cultivate and pick the cotton.
Cyrus McCormickInvented the reaper with Jo Anderson.
Reaperincreased the productivity of the American farmer
Robert Fultoninvented the steamboat
Steamboatprovided faster river transportation that connected Southern plantations and farms to Northern industries
Steam Locomotiveprovided faster land transportation
Abolitionistsworked to end slavery
Harriet Tubmana woman who was a slave and who later became an abolitionist and a conductor of the Underground Railroad
William Lloyd GarrisonAmerican abolitionist, who founded the influential antislavery newspaper The Liberator
Frederick Douglasshe was a slave who became an abolitionist, orator and writer
Suffrage Movementhelped women gain equal rights
Isabel Sojourner Trutha former slave who campaigned for women's rights
Susan B. Anthonyled the struggle to gain the vote for women
Elizabeth Cady Stantonhelped organize the first women's rights convention in the United States
